原文:因为命名被diss无数次。简单聊聊编程最头疼的事情之一:命名

本文已经收录进我的 K Star 的 Java 开源项目 JavaGuide:https: github.com Snailclimb JavaGuide Java学习 面试指南 一份涵盖大部分Java程序员所需要掌握的核心知识 编程过程中,有太多太多让我们头疼的事情了,比如命名 维护其他人的代码 写测试 与其他人沟通交流等等。就连世界级软件大师 Martin Fowler 大神都说过 CS 领 ...

2020-06-10 20:04 1 514 推荐指数:

查看详情

堆和栈的区别(转过无数次的文章)

因为经典,所以转发。 一、预备知识—程序的内存分配 一个由C/C++编译的程序占用的内存分为以下几个部分 栈区(stack) — 由编译器自动分配释放,存放函数的参数值,局部 ...

Tue Mar 25 22:16:00 CST 2014 0 5601
Java编程 -- 命名规范

转自:http://www.hawstein.com/posts/google-java-style.html#Naming 命名约定 5.1 对所有标识符都通用的规则 标识符只能使用ASCII字母和数字,因此每个有效的标识符名称都能匹配正则表达式\w+。 在Google其它编程 ...

Wed Aug 31 23:48:00 CST 2016 0 2429
编程命名规范之驼峰命名法、匈牙利命名

一、骆驼命名法:   小驼峰法(camel方法)变量一般用小驼峰法标识。   第一个单词以小写字母开始;第二个单词的首字母大写或每一个单词的首字母都采用大写字母,例如:myFirstName、myLastName   大驼峰法(Upper Camel Case)也称为:帕斯卡命名法 ...

Thu Nov 09 01:30:00 CST 2017 0 1322
[转]三种编程命名规则:驼峰命名法,帕斯卡命名法,匈牙利命名

三种流行的命名法则 目前,业界共有四种命名法则:驼峰命名法、匈牙利命名法、帕斯卡命名法和下划线命名法,其中前三种是较为流行的命名法。 驼峰命令法(Camel): 也称骆驼式命名法正如它的名称所表示的那样,是指混合使用大小写字母来构成变量和函数的名字例如,下面是分别用骆驼式命名法和下划线法 ...

Sat Dec 05 21:05:00 CST 2015 0 12025
编程常用命名大全

随着编程工作的深入,我深刻的体会到,浪费程序员时间的不仅仅是BUG,还有取名。 每次新建一个类,一个变量,一个函数,都tm的要想半天到底取什么名字,真的是好浪费时间。 所以为了跟别的妖艳贱货不一样,我正打算把常用的命名记录下来,并整理编程命名原则和命名规范, 整理出来贴在我的博客 ...

Wed Oct 24 23:02:00 CST 2018 0 4675
编程常用命名规则

编程常用命名规则 目前业界共有四种命名规则:驼峰命名法、匈牙利命名法、帕斯卡命名法和下划线命名法,其中前三种是较为流行的命名法。以上命名规则可视为一种惯例,并无绝对与强制,为的是增加识别和可读性。1. 驼峰命令法(CamelCase):也称骆驼式命名法,就是当变量名或函数名由一个或多个单词连接 ...

Fri Oct 23 16:14:00 CST 2020 0 466
C++编程命名规范

C++编程命名规范 0 前言 根据多年工作经验和其它命名规范整理而成,个人感觉比较规范的标准,现应用于我的开发团队。 1 命名通用规则 文件名、函数名、变量名命名应具有描述性,不要过度的缩写,类型变量是名词,函数名是动词或动词+名词。函数 ...

Fri Feb 22 07:25:00 CST 2013 4 6521
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M